Air traffic controllers coordinate the movement of aircraft, including within the vicinity of airports and between altitude sectors and control centers, so that they maintain safe distances.

Duties

Air traffic controllers typically do the following:

  • Monitor and direct the movement of aircraft on the ground and in the air
  • Control all ground traffic at airport runways and taxiways
  • Issue takeoff and landing instructions to pilots
  • Transfer control of departing flights to other traffic control centers and accept control of arriving flights
  • Inform pilots about weather, runway closures, and other critical information
  • Alert airport response staff in the event of an aircraft emergency

Air traffic controllers’ primary concern is safety, but they also must direct aircraft efficiently to minimize delays. They manage the flow of aircraft into and out of the airport airspace, guide pilots during takeoff and landing, and monitor aircraft as they travel through the skies. Air traffic controllers use radio equipment to communicate with pilots. They also use radar, computers, and other visual references to monitor and direct aircraft movement in the skies and on airport grounds.

Controllers usually manage multiple aircraft at the same time. For example, a controller might direct one aircraft on its landing approach while providing another aircraft with weather information.

The following are examples of types of air traffic controllers:

Tower controllers direct the movement of aircraft and other vehicles, such as snowplows, on runways and taxiways. They check flight plans, give pilots clearance for takeoff or landing, and direct the flow of aircraft and ground traffic in their area of responsibility. Most observe from control towers, managing traffic from the airport to a radius of 3 to 30 miles out.

Approach and departure controllers ensure that aircraft traveling within an airport’s airspace maintain minimum separation for safety. These controllers give pilots clearances to enter controlled airspace and hand off control of aircraft to en route controllers. They also inform pilots about weather conditions and other critical notices. Terminal approach and departure controllers work in buildings known as Terminal Radar Approach Control Centers (TRACONs). They assist an aircraft until it reaches the edge of a facility’s airspace, usually about 20 to 50 miles from the airport and up to about 17,000 feet in the air.

En route controllers monitor aircraft that leave an airport’s airspace. They work at en route traffic control centers located throughout the country, which typically are not located at airports. Each center is assigned an airspace based on the geography and air traffic in the area in which it is located. As an aircraft approaches and flies through a center’s airspace, en route controllers guide it along its route. They may adjust the flight path for safety reasons, such as to avoid collision with another aircraft. En route controllers direct aircraft for the bulk of the flight before handing off oversight to terminal approach controllers.

Some air traffic controllers work at the Air Traffic Control Systems Command Center, where they monitor traffic within the entire national airspace. When they identify a bottleneck, they provide instructions to other controllers to help prevent traffic jams. Their objective is to keep traffic levels manageable for the airports and for en route controllers.

Work Environment

Air traffic controllers held about 22,900 jobs in 2021. The largest employers of air traffic controllers were as follows:

Federal government 93%
Support activities for air transportation       3

Most controllers work for the Federal Aviation Administration (FAA).

Most air traffic controllers work in control towers, approach control facilities, or en route centers. Many tower controllers and approach and departure controllers work near large airports. En route controllers work in secure office buildings across the country, which typically are not located at airports.

Most controllers work in semidark rooms. The aircraft they control appear as points of light moving across their radar screens, and a well-lit room would make it difficult to see the screens properly.

Air traffic controllers must remain focused and react quickly to conditions that change frequently. Being responsible for the safety of aircraft and their passengers may be stressful and exhausting. To prevent burnout, the FAA requires controllers to retire at age 56.

Work Schedules

Most air traffic controllers work full time. The FAA regulates the hours that an air traffic controller may work. Controllers may not work more than 10 straight hours during a shift, which includes required breaks, and must have 9 hours of rest before their next shift.

Major airports may operate control towers on a 24-hour basis. Controllers who work at these facilities may work day, evening, or night shifts that include weekends and holidays. Small airports or those that are less busy may have towers that do not operate around the clock. Controllers at these facilities may have standard work schedules.

Education and Training

There are several different paths to becoming an air traffic controller. Candidates typically need an associate's or bachelor’s degree through a Federal Aviation Administration (FAA)-approved Air Traffic Collegiate Training Initiative (AT-CTI) program, several years of progressively responsible work experience, or a combination of education and experience.

In addition, prospective air traffic controllers must be U.S. citizens and must pass a medical evaluation, background check, and FAA preemployment tests, including the Air Traffic Controller Specialists Skills Assessment Battery (ATSA). They also must complete a training course at the FAA Academy and apply before the FAA's age cutoff.

Once hired, controllers typically complete on-the-job training that lasts more than 12 months. They also must pass a physical exam each year, a job performance exam twice a year, and periodic drug screenings.

Education

Air traffic controllers typically need an associate's or a bachelor's degree. To qualify with an associate's degree, candidates must complete their studies in an AT-CTI program. A bachelor's degree may be in any field, including transportation, business, or engineering.

The FAA sets guidelines for schools that offer the AT-CTI program. AT-CTI schools offer 2- or 4-year degrees that are designed to prepare students for a career in air traffic control. The curriculum is not standardized, but courses focus on subjects that are fundamental to aviation, including airspace, clearances, chart reading, and federal regulations.

Training

Most newly hired air traffic controllers are trained at the FAA Academy in Oklahoma City. The length of training varies with the candidate’s background. Candidates must apply before the FAA's age cutoff.

After graduating from the Academy, trainees are assigned to an air traffic control facility as developmental controllers until they complete requirements for becoming a certified air traffic controller. Developmental controllers begin their careers by supplying pilots with basic flight data and airport information. They then may advance to positions within the control room that have more responsibility.

With additional training, controllers may switch from one area of specialization to another. For example, a controller may complete training to transfer from working in an en route center to an airport tower.

Other Experience

Air traffic controllers sometimes qualify through work experience instead of a degree. Candidates either need up to 3 years of progressively responsible generalized work experience that demonstrates the potential for learning and performing air traffic control work or must have specialized work experience in a military or civilian air traffic control facility.  

Air traffic controllers who learn their skills in the military are eligible to become civilian air traffic controllers even if their age exceeds the FAA cutoff for applicants.

Licenses, Certifications, and Registrations

All air traffic controllers must hold an Air Traffic Control Tower Operator Certificate or be appropriately qualified and supervised as stated in Title 14 of the Code of Federal Regulations, Part 65.

Air traffic controllers should also possess the following specific qualities:

Communication skills. Air traffic controllers must be able to give clear, concise instructions, listen carefully to pilot’s requests, and respond by speaking clearly.

Concentration skills. Controllers must be able to concentrate in a room where multiple conversations occur at once. For example, in a large airport tower, several controllers may be speaking with several pilots at the same time.

Decision-making skills. Controllers must make quick decisions. For example, when a pilot requests a change of altitude or heading to avoid poor weather, the controller must respond quickly, so that the plane can operate safely.

Math skills. Controllers must be able to do arithmetic accurately and quickly. They often need to compute speed, time, and distance problems, and recommend heading and altitude changes.

Organizational skills. Controllers must be able to coordinate the actions of multiple flights. Controllers need to be able to prioritize tasks, as they may be required to guide several pilots at the same time.

Problem-solving skills. Controllers must be able to understand complex situations, such as the impact of changing weather patterns on a plane’s flight path. Controllers must be able to review important information and provide pilots with an appropriate solution.

Pay

The median annual wage for air traffic controllers was $129,750 in May 2021. The median wage is the wage at which half the workers in an occupation earned more than that amount and half earned less. The lowest 10 percent earned less than $71,880, and the highest 10 percent earned more than $185,990.

In May 2021, the median annual wages for air traffic controllers in the top industries in which they worked were as follows:

Federal government $137,380
Support activities for air transportation      79,580

The salaries for development controllers increase as they complete successive levels of training. According to the Federal Aviation Administration (FAA), the salaries for more advanced controllers who have completed on-the-job training varies with the location of the facility, the complexity of the flight paths, and other factors. Job Outlook

Employment of air traffic controllers is projected to show little or no change from 2021 to 2031.

Despite limited employment growth, about 2,400 openings for air traffic controllers are projected each year, on average, over the decade. Most of those openings are expected to result from the need to replace workers who transfer to different occupations or exit the labor force, such as to retire. 

Employment

Although air traffic is projected to increase in the coming years, the satellite-based Next Generation Air Transportation System (NextGen) is expected to allow individual controllers to handle more air traffic. As a result, the demand for additional air traffic controllers should be somewhat limited over the projections decade.
